INTRODUCTION
The enclosed material provides for City Council acceptance of public water main utility
improvements that the developer, The Butler Children's Garden Foundation, Inc., has
recently completed across Part of Lot 2 of Y-Camp Place No. 3, in the City of Dubuque,
Iowa.
BACKGROUND
Per the Development Agreement between the City of Dubuque and The Butler
Children's Garden Foundation, Inc., the developer was to construct a public water main
extension serving the newly constructed Butler Children's Garden facility adjacent to
and north of the Dubuque Arboretum property.
The public water main utility extension was recently completed by the owner as per the
agreement. The new water main improvements have been inspected and approved by
Engineering Department staff. The City of Dubuque will own and maintain the public
water main utility extension (see attached map).
DISCUSSION
The Subdivision Ordinance requires that upon completion of all the required public
improvements, the subdivider shall notify the City in writing of the completion of the
improvements, requesting that the City either approve or reject the acceptance of the
improvements, together with a statement of reasons for any rejection.
The owners have requested City's acceptance of the improvements across Part of Lot 2
of Y-Camp Place No. 3, in the City of Dubuque, Iowa, in the City of Dubuque, Iowa.
Upon inspection by the City, it has been determined that the public improvements
required by said agreement have been completed in accordance with plans approved
by the City Staff and in conformance with City specifications.
Page 387 of 848
RECOMMENDATION
I would, therefore, recommend that the City Council accept the public improvements as
described above.
ACTION TO BE TAKEN
The City Council is requested to adopt the attached resolution accepting the public
water main utility improvements across Part of Lot 2 of Y-Camp Place No. 3, in the City
of Dubuque, Iowa.

RESOLUTION NO. 94-25
ACCEPTING PUBLIC WATER MAIN UTILITY IMPROVEMENTS ACROSS PART OF
LOT 2 OF Y-CAMP PLACE NO. 3, IN THE CITY OF DUBUQUE, IOWA
Whereas, per a Water Main Construction Agreement between the City of Dubuque
and The Butler Children's Garden Foundation, Inc., the parties wished to set forth terms
for the extension of a proposed public water main utility located in Part of Lot 2 of Y-Camp
Place No. 3, in the City of Dubuque, Iowa; and
Whereas, pursuant to said agreement, certain public improvements including
water main utility and appurtenances, were installed by The Butler Children's Garden
Foundation, Inc.; and
Whereas, the improvements have been completed and the City Manager has
examined the work and has filed a certificate stating that the same has been completed
in accordance with the plans approved by the City Council and in conformance with City
specifications, and has recommended that the improvements be accepted by the City
Council.
N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Y
OF DUBUQUE, IOWA:
Section 1. That the recommendation of the City Manager be approved and that
said public water main utility improvements in Part of Lot 2 of Y-Camp Place No. 3, in the
City of Dubuque, Iowa, be and the same are hereby accepted.
Section 2. That a maintenance guarantee covering said public improvements
shall be provided by the owners, The Butler Children's Garden Foundation, Inc., until
March 17, 2027.
